Output 642314b66ae0acbb74d17d9f8f7ab0d6321172f416ef3195304d5820fd6cca06:1

value
1748812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50aacf2dc76475fdb0c29267b05e9e2f84bdaaa4 OP_EQUALVERIFY OP_CHECKSIG
address
18MXgPHBnh7sUQRoMb5xRhE1f8hevL58XS
transaction
642314b66ae0acbb74d17d9f8f7ab0d6321172f416ef3195304d5820fd6cca06
spent
true